also: からざえ
mastery of Chinese literature; Sinology
Refers to deep knowledge of classical Chinese texts and culture, often in a traditional Japanese scholarly context. Related to 漢学 (kangaku).

Standard kanji form for the reading かんざい.
Archaic or classical reading; rarely used in modern Japanese.
Compound of 漢 (kan, 'China') and 才 (sai, 'talent, ability'). The reading からざえ uses the native Japanese reading から for 漢 and ざえ (voiced form of さえ) for 才, reflecting an older layer of Sino-Japanese vocabulary.
